 | Burl Roberson/John Wesley Johnson FamilyNettie Roberson Canton
 
    
    “Great 
    grand-father, Burl Roberson, Sr. came from Georgia to Panola County, 
    Mississippi. He worked as a sharecropper on a plantation. He married Lillie 
    Dickens and begat four sons and five daughters.
 Burl Roberson II married Nettie J. Roberson, the fifth of thirteen children 
    of John Wesley Johnson and Adeline Burt, born April 1, 1892 in Lafayette 
    County, Mississippi. Nettie and Burl Roberson II had two children, Ella Quay 
    Flowers and Little Burl Roberson III. This family lived and worked on the 
    Dillard Farm as renters.
 
 In the 1920s and the 1940s, ten of thirteen Roberson migrated North, East, 
    and West in the United States of America. Robert Johnson, age 89, remains in 
    Lafayette County, Mississippi.
 
 In 1974, Nettie J. Roberson Canton went to live with her daughter, Ella Quay 
    Flowers, who resides in Milwaukee, Wisconsin."
